18 JGD is a 2014 BMW 7 Series in Black with a 2,979cc hybrid electric (clean) eng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 76.9%.
Across all 2014 BMW 7 Series models, the average MOT pass rate is 87.9% with a typical mileage of 78,341 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a BMW 7 Series f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 2,308 recorded failures. If you're considering buying 18 JGD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
